Regulation 48: Practical Experience or Training

Every candidate registered as a student on or after the commencement of the Company Secretaries (Amendment) Regulations, 2001 (including a student registered de novo) and passing the Final examination of the Institute and every candidate registered as a student before the commencement of the said regulations and who has not completed the training in accordance with the regulations in force within five years of date of' his regIstration shall be required either:
(a) to possess practical experience to the satisfaction of the Council in anyone of the following manners, namely:
(i) One . year experience as an Assistant/Deputy Company Secretary or any other post higher thereto in the Secretarial Department or three years' experience as a Secretarial Officer/Executive in Secretarial Department in any company or body corporate having a paid-up share capital and reserves of not less than rupees twenty-five lakhs or any organization having gross fixed assets of not less than rupees fifty lakhs including any public sector undertaking, autonomous, or statutory body, financial institution or bank which in the opinion of the Council
provides scope for acquiring sufficient professional experience; .
(ii) two years' experience as an executive or three years' experience as an assistant under a Company Secretary in whole-time practice or in a firm of such , Company Secretaries, which in the opinion ,of the Council provides scope for acquiring sufficient professional experience;
(iii) three years' experience of continuous practice on a whole-time basis as a Chartered Accountant or Cost Accountant having carried out statutory/cost/Internal audit or providing management consultancy services or three years' experience of continuous practice as an Advocate in a High Court having rendered services as Counsel/Advisor to a Company having paid-up share capital and services of not less than rupees twenty-five lakhs or any organisation having gross fixed assets of not less than rupees fifty lakhs including any public sector undertaking, autonomous or statutory body, financial institute or bank which in
the opinion of the Council provides scope for acquiring sufficient professional experience;
(iv) three years' experience as an executive or four years' experience as an assistant in the secretarial, administration, accounts, finance, personnel or legal department in any company or body corporate having a paid-up share capital and reserves of not less that rupees twenty-five lakhs or any organisation having' fixed assets of not less than rupees fifty lakhs. including Central/State Government, any Public Sector Undertaking, autonomous or statutory body, financial institution, banking or insurance company which in the opinion of the Council provides scope for acquiring sufficient professional experience;
(v) have acquired practical experience equivalent to those specified under clause (b) or clause (c) of this regulation in such profession Institutions in India ,or abroad as may be recognized by the Council in this behalf on reciprocal basis; .
OR
(b) to undergo training in the manner and areas specified by the Council for a period of fifteen months in a company having a paid-up share capital of not less than rupees fifty lakhs or any other institution or organisation as may be approved by the Council from timeto time;
OR
(c) to undergo training under a Company Secretary in whole-time practice or in a firm of such Company Secretaries as approved by the Council for a period of fifteen months on whole time basis working during normal working hours.
